Factors to Consider When Choosing a Sewing Machine for Making Jeans
When choosing a sewing machine for making jeans, you’ll want to focus on motor power and speed to handle thick denim efficiently. Look for a machine with a variety of stitch options and strong fabric handling capabilities to guarantee clean, durable seams. Don’t forget to check its durability, construction quality, and presser foot compatibility for the best results.
Motor Power And Speed
Since sewing jeans requires piercing through thick denim and multiple fabric layers, you’ll need a sewing machine with a powerful motor and a high maximum speed. Look for machines with motor power measured in watts or horsepower that can handle dense fabrics without struggling. A motor capable of 1,100 stitches per minute or more ensures you can work efficiently on heavy-duty projects like jeans.
Strong motors also maintain consistent stitch quality and prevent burnout during extended use. Adjustable speed controls give you the precision needed for detailed stitching on thick material. Additionally, machines with heavy-duty motors often feature sturdy metal frames to support high-speed operation without overheating or excessive vibration, making your jean-making process smoother and more reliable.
Stitch Options Variety
Although powerful motors are essential, having a wide variety of stitch options gives you the flexibility to create durable, stylish jeans. You’ll want a machine that offers at least 32 built-in stitches, including reinforced stitches, decorative topstitching, and functional bar tacking, all vital for professional-quality denim work.
Being able to adjust stitch length and width further enhances your control, letting you customize seams to handle heavy fabric layers effectively. Specialized stitches like triple or reinforced stitches increase seam strength, ensuring your jeans withstand wear and tear.
Choosing a machine with a diverse stitch selection means you can combine durability with creative finishes, making your denim projects both long-lasting and visually appealing. This variety directly impacts the quality and style of your finished jeans.
Fabric Handling Capability
A sewing machine’s stitch options matter, but its ability to handle thick fabrics like denim plays an equally vital role in making quality jeans. You’ll want a machine that can sew through heavyweight fabrics without skipped stitches or jams. Look for adjustable presser foot pressure to prevent puckering and guarantee even seams on dense denim.
Heavy-duty models with powerful motors deliver the extra force needed to penetrate multiple layers smoothly, often offering 50% more power or faster stitch speeds up to 1,100 stitches per minute. Using strong denim or heavy-duty needles is essential—they consistently pierce thick fibers without breaking. Also, a high maximum stitch length helps you work efficiently.
Prioritizing these fabric handling features ensures your sewing machine tackles jeans construction with ease.
Durability And Construction
When you choose a sewing machine for making jeans, durability and solid construction should top your list. You’ll want a machine built with a heavy-duty metal frame that can handle the stress of thick denim. Look for stainless steel components, like a reinforced bed-plate, which help maintain smooth fabric feeding during heavy stitching.
The overall build quality matters, especially robust internal mechanisms that ensure consistent performance with tough fabrics. Machines featuring an auto lubrication system keep everything running smoothly by reducing wear, which extends the machine’s lifespan. Prioritizing these durable materials and construction features means your sewing machine won’t just survive the demands of jean-making but will deliver reliable results for years to come.
Presser Foot Compatibility
Durability plays a big role in how well your sewing machine handles thick denim, but presser foot compatibility is just as important for smooth, accurate stitching. Make sure your machine supports heavy-duty presser feet like zipper, buttonhole, and walking feet, which are essential for tackling multiple denim layers.
Check if you can easily swap or adjust the presser foot to match different stitch types needed for jeans. Also, verify that the presser foot pressure is adjustable to grip denim firmly without puckering or slipping. Confirm your machine’s presser foot shank type—low, high, or snap-on—matches your feet for a seamless fit.
Ultimately, pick a model with a sturdy metal presser foot holder that withstands the pressure denim sewing demands.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can I Use Regular Sewing Needles for Denim Fabric?
You can use regular sewing needles for denim, but it’s better to choose denim-specific needles. They’re stronger and prevent needle breakage, making your stitching smoother and protecting both your fabric and machine from damage.
How Do I Maintain My Sewing Machine After Heavy Denim Use?
Picture your machine humming smoothly—after heavy denim use, you’ll want to clean lint, oil moving parts,
change to a fresh needle, and tighten screws regularly.
This keeps your machine running strong and stitching perfectly every time.
Are Electric or Mechanical Machines Better for Beginners Sewing Jeans?
Mechanical machines suit you better as a beginner sewing jeans since they’re easier to control and fix. Electric machines offer speed but can overwhelm you.
Start simple, then upgrade when you’re confident handling denim’s thickness.
What Type of Thread Is Best for Sewing Denim?
Durable, dependable denim demands double-duty, heavy-duty thread. You’ll want strong, sturdy polyester or cotton-wrapped polyester thread, ensuring seams stay secure and stylish.
Don’t ditch thickness; thicker threads tackle tough twill with tenacity and texture.
